Whitworth’s Retirement & Bengals Outlook
from Los Angeles Rams News Today | 2 Min News | The Daily News Now!
Andrew Whitworth, the NFL’s oldest championship-winning offensive lineman at 40, is embracing life after football — and it’s not just about the physical recovery, but a full reinvention. After six months of healing, he’s finally free from the chronic pain that haunted him, realizing how much he sacrificed for the game. Now, he’s laser-focused on the Bengals, praising Joe Burrow’s leadership and the team’s defensive leap, while joking that trading Burrow is more Hollywood than reality. Off the field, Whitworth’s swinging a club — chasing a top-20 golf finish, with Mardy Fish and Josh Allen as his targets, proving his competitive fire hasn’t dimmed.
